PIVD (Radiculopathy) Physiotherapy & Pain Relief

Prolapsed Intervertebral Disc (PIVD), commonly known as a slipped or herniated disc, occurs when the spinal disc presses on a nerve, causing pain that may radiate to the arms or legs. This can lead to sharp pain, numbness, tingling, muscle weakness, restricted movement, and difficulty performing daily tasks. Timely physiotherapy helps reduce nerve compression, relieve pain, and improve spinal mobility to prevent the condition from worsening.

  • What causes PIVD or radiculopathy?

    Disc bulge, poor posture, lifting injuries, sudden strain, aging, or weak spinal support muscles.

  • Can physiotherapy treat PIVD without surgery?

    Yes, most cases improve significantly with physiotherapy, posture correction, and strengthening.

  • Can PIVD come back again?

    Yes, but proper exercises, posture care, and core strengthening help prevent recurrence.
